Today I mentioned:
Cross stitch:
Nancy Cook - special project for Mrs. Parkman’s Academy of Needlework (the Great British Sampler Weekend 2025) - 36-count Paperbark and 36-count Flannel Flower by Fox and Rabbit, called-for DMC.
Floral Hussif - Jane Greenoff - special project for a class connected with Mrs Parkman’s Academy of Needlework 2025 (GBSW 2025) - 32-count Dusty Road by Needle and Flax, called-for DMC, 2 over 2 (as instructed)
Margaret Hutton - Hands Across the Sea - workshop with Nicola Parkman - 36-count Woodsmoke by Tabbycat Linens and called-for Soie d’Alger and 100.3 for the over-one elements
The Little Book of English Samplers - Jane Greenoff. 32-count Cat’s Whiskers by Tabbycat Linens, called-for DMC, 1 over 2 full cross (I have not worked on this since December 2023! But I plan to get back to it.)
Antique Style Cross Stitch Samplers - Jane Greenoff (book of 13 original samplers based on antique samplers in her personal collection)
